Caralex Recruitment Limited have been asked to recruit a Quantity Surveyor to bolster a commercial department of a well-regarded housebuilder based in Bournemouth. The role will entail running several housing sites commercially and reporting accurately to a Commercial Director, writing reports and preparing documents such as contracts, budgets and plans.
